- A reform movement is a type of social movement that seeks to bring about change within the existing social, political, or economic system. Unlike revolutionary movements, reform movements do not aim to overthrow the current system but rather to improve it through gradual, incremental changes.docmckee.com/oer/soc/sociology-glossary/reform-movement-definition/
